A101189 G.f. A(x) is defined as the limit A(x) = lim_{n->oo} F(n)^(1/2^(n-1)) where F(n) is defined by F(n) = F(n-1)^2 + (2*x)^(2^n-1) for n >= 1 with F(0) = 1.
